Brief Description:  Installed baggage door latch & more fitting

I spent way too much time installing the latch on the forward baggage door. I began by inserting the lock, tightening down the nut and bending the tab on the lock washer to safety the nut. Then, per the instructions, I inserted each latch rod, pinned them to the bracket, and attached the bracket to the lock mechanism with the screw and lock washer. Rather than using safety wire to secure the pins, however, I used some very small cotter pins (steel).

I then inserted the key, attempted to unlock the mechanism, and found it did not work. The lock was binding about 1/2 way thru its travel. My error was not rounding the ends of the latch rods where they attach to the bracket at the lock. The rods have to be filed round on the ends or they bind on the barrel of the lock. So, I had to take the assembly apart, fix the latch rods, and put it back together. It now works fine.

I also allocated some time to bending the outboard edge of the door to mate better with the fuselage skin. I drew a line about 1/2-5/8" up from the edge, clamped the entire edge of the door between two pieces of angle aluminum (using three C-clamps and two sets of vise-grips), and gently rolled the edge just enough to lay flush against the fuselage skin. I may add a little more curve later with a bevel tool but it looks acceptable even now.
